The 7 day weather forecast summary for Esino Lario - Cainallo, Italy:

Taking a look at the forecast over the coming week and the average daytime maximum will be around 8°C, with a high of 11°C expected on Saturday afternoon. The average minimum temperature for the week ahead will be around -2°C, dipping to its lowest on Wednesday morning at -5°C. Sunday is expected to see the most precipitation with around 11mm, or about 0.4inches anticipated. The strongest wind will be felt on Saturday afternoon, coming from the north, and reaching around 11mph, that's about 18km/h.
